First Sandy Bay Brownie Pack wins Brownie Sports final

Saturday, July 10, 2010 was a day of triumph for the 1st Sandy Bay Brownie Pack, when they were named overall champions at the Brownie Sports final.{{more}}

The final saw six Brownie packs competing for the coveted Hon. René Baptiste trophy at the Sion Hill Playing Field. The activities included 60m, 100m, 4 x 100m, lime and spoon, three-legged, sack race, needle and thread, wheel barrow, bean bag, hoopla and obstacle races.

Second place was taken by the 1st Layou Brownie pack, and third, the 1st Questelles Brownie Pack. Other packs that took part were the No. 13 C.W Prescod brownie pack, the 1st Lauders brownie pack and the 1st Sion Hill brownie pack.

Prizes were distributed by Laura Browne, Girl Guides International Commissioner. The 1st Questelles brownie pack won a prize for arriving first in full uniform, which was donated by Althea Commisiong, Chief Guiding Commissioner. Brownie Commissioner Jacqueline Soso-Vincent donated the Most Disciplined award, which was won by the 1st Lauders brownie pack.
